Problems Saving Images
[Low disk space condition] message displays, file cannot be saved

Cause:

Insufficient disk space on specified disk

Solution 1: Specify another disk as the save location.

Solution 2: Resave after removing files from the disk.

Solution 3: Lower the scan resolution and resave.

(p. 32)

Cannot open saved file in an application program

Cause 1:

Incompatible file format

Solution :

Resave in a file format recognized by the application.

(p. 46)

Cause 2:

File size is too large for the application to handle

Solution : Resave at a lower scan resolution.

(p. 32)

Problems with Printing
Printing fails or printing errors

Cause 1:

Printer not receiving power

Solution:

Turn the printer power on. See the printer manual.

Cause 2:

Printer is not on-line

Solution:

Place printer on-line. See the printer manual.

Garbled characters print

Cause :

Printer settings set for printer different than the connected

printer

Solution:

Select the connected printer as the default printer and
adjust its settings to the appropriate values.

(p. 77)
